No example of binding of magnetic particles to mesenchymal cell, chondrocyte and other cells whose use in regenerative medicine, etc. can be expected is known. Thus, whether or not cells having magnetic particles bound thereto after administration are retained in local by outside magnetism and whether or not the cells can exhibit the intrinsic activity are studied. In particular, there are provided magnetic cells comprising mesenchymal cells or chondral cultured cells having magnetic particles bound to the surface thereof, which magnetic cells are administered into a body. The magnetic cells can be retained in a seat of disease for a prolonged period of time by applying magnetic field from outside. Further, a drug delivery system can be constructed by causing the magnetic cells to contain drugs.
